As for the pick and roll I can perform them fairly regularly, it helps a lot the Y button (Lob Pass), If the defender is on the passing lane. I wanted to test LOW / MEDIUM / HIGH RISK better. I seem to have understood that the best solution is "medium risk".
Low risk is too simple as regards the release times, the difficulty from the defense of the CPU is a bit balanced, which if it is good, can cause the error of the shot. But overall I found a good release too rewarding.
Medium risk I think it's a good balance between release and creating a good shot, and therefore I think it makes things a little more complex.
High risk He rewards good creation excessively, and if you are familiar with the releases, the success of the shot is almost certain. After 30 regular season games I know the releases very well and with high risk I pulled over 60%.Comment
